Ordinals
beta
Address 3JaPQ8KqxMBrmVjFzXVz4TRNHFNvZjmCtz
sat balance
11950
runes balances
outputs
5021da48f395d6eb0001e94b95e5ab5d55809132d2240d0432296d15507490b2:0
7f125dfc65b34de40a1a53ceb1207ecd17afacf79f065a9881a56113146880dd:0